Key Responsibilities:

  • Oversight of Phase I ESA: Directing the initial assessment, which includes historical research, site inspections, and public record reviews to identify potential environmental concerns (PECs) or recognized environmental conditions (RECs).
  • Managing Phase II ESA Decisions: Based on Phase I findings, deciding whether to conduct a Phase II ESA to investigate the presence and extent of contamination through sampling.
  • Project Management: Managing various simultaneous due diligence projects, including the procurement of third-party consultants and reports, and tracking project progress.
  • Risk Analysis & Reporting: Analyzing findings, assessing potential environmental, regulatory, financial, and health risks, and preparing clear, comprehensive reports.
  • Client Communication: Communicating status updates and presenting findings and recommendations to clients and other stakeholders to support their decision-making.
  • Team Leadership: Leading and guiding teams of environmental professionals, such as licensed geologists or engineers, to ensure accurate and thorough investigations.
